Olakunle Assumes Office in Zone A Immigration Services Lagos.

Assistant Comptroller General of Immigration (ACG) Olakunle Gabriel Osisanya, fdc have promised to ensure excellent service delivery in his regime.

The ACG spoke to The Trumpet, during his assumption of office that he will ensure that all Passport Control Officers (PCOs) in the Zone deliver excellent and quick services to all passport applicants.

The new Assistant Comptroller General was born on 15th January 1964. He hails from Iperu Ikenne Local Government Area of Ogun State.

ACG Olakunle Osisanya joined the Nigeria Immigration Service on 4th January 1988 and was commissioned as a member of the 19 Basic Course of the Nigeria Immigration Training School, Kano.

He last served as the Assistant Comptroller General of Immigration (General Services) at the NIS Service Headquarters, Abuja before his present posting as ACG/Zonal Coordinator, Zone ‘A’ Headquarters, Ikeja, Lagos.

He previously served at Borno, Kwara, Niger State Commands and the SHQ. He was also in-charge of the NIS Servicom Desk and Special Assistant to the Comptroller General of Immigration on Servicom. His previous commands as Comptroller of Immigration (CIS) include Nnamdi Azikiwe International Airport, Abuja (NAIA), Visa Policy at SHQ, and Ogun State.

He was the NIS Team Leader, PPTS Intervention/Roll-Out to Lebanon, Syria, USA and Egypt between 2010 – 2012. He was the Nigeria Immigration Service Representative, Christian Pilgrimage Security Sub-Committee to Israel in 2012.

He was Seconded to United Nation Mission in Liberia (UNMIL) as Advisor to Liberia Immigration Service from 2013 – 2016. He was the first NIS Reform Champion on the ease of doing business in 2016 – 2018.

He has done presentations on NIS reforms both locally and internationally (Vienna, Zurich etc.)

He has received several awards; these include Letter of Appreciation by the UNMIL Police Commissioner in Liberia in 2016, Comptroller General of Immigration Merit Award (Distinguished) in 2017 and Presidential Impact Award on Ease of Doing Business in Nigeria between 2016 – 2017 by the Vice President, Yemi Osinbajo on behalf of the Presidential Enabling Business Environment Council (PEBEC).

He is a Member of Nigeria Institute of Management (MNIM) and a Distinguished Fellow of the National Defence College Nigeria, Course 27.

His hobbies include reading, watching documentaries, scientific movies, football and Formula One.

Olakunle is married and blessed with children.
